What Is The Cause And Remedy For Intense Leg And Back Pain ?

Sir, I have back pain and pain on the legs ,since I took a heavy weight six month ago.I have done Ayurvedic treatment with massage. there was no gain from it.And had a homeopathic treatment for two months. that also doesn t out well.Now I feel stiffness and pain on most of the lumbar vetebrae . My MRI says.. 1.Straightening of lumbar lordosis with minimal anterior spondylotic changes noted from L3 to L5 levels. 2.Mild posterior bulge noted at L4-5 disc level causing minimal identation on the thecal sac with encroachment on the bilateral lateral recesses causing narrowing. 3.No significant abnormalit in ret of the IV discs,conus medullaris and thecal sac

General & Family Physician 's  Response
You seem to be suffering from Lumbar spondylosis with radiculapathy, probably due to strain on your back while lifting heavy weight.There is no reason to panic.Do not lift heavy weights or bend forwards. Try to take bed rest for a day or two. Do use firm mattress while sleeping.Take some muscle relaxants ans gabapentin/pregabalin along with B12 supplements. take hot fomentation and undergo physiotherapy in form of short wave diathermy and IFT.
Do be careful in future, and once when the pain settles do spinal flexion exercises to tone up spinal muscles.Do regular walk once you are pain free and maintain healthy posture. Do avoid lifting heavy weights, bending forwards and maintain the right posture to prevent back strain.
Do not indulge in alternative medicine like homeopathy or ayurveda as this is degenerative disc disease and the maximum benefit you can get is from regular exercise and priper maintenance of posture.
